Title : Anthelmintic activity of latex of Jatropha curcas (ratanjot)
Authors : Mr. Hitesh Kumar Parmar, Ms. Manisha Johari, Mr. Bhagat Sing Rathore
Keywords : Jatropha curcas, phytochemical screening, Anthelmintic activity.
Issue Date : March 2014
Abstract :
A multitude of plants have been used for the treatment of helmenthiasis throughout the world. One such plant is Jatropha curcas. It is known as ratanjot or biodiesel plant, which belongs to the family Euphorbiaceae. It possesses many uses like antidiabetic, antmicrobial and antioxidant. The phytochemical prospection of the fresh and dried latex showed the presence of different classes of secondary metabolites that have demonstrated antimicrobial action. The present research work investigated the Anthelmintic activity of latex of leaves of Jatropha curcas. The major finding of the present work illustrates that aqueous latex of Jatropha curcas has shown better Anthelmintic activity than control Jatropha latex and standard drug, piperazine citrate.
